How do I catch go-kart racers who have not signed a waiver?

WebRun catches racers with no signed waiver. Every few minutes on race day it reads the RaceFacer session manager, matches each booked driver against your signed waiver records, and posts your staff a Slack list of anyone missing a waiver for a session starting soon, ordered by how soon they race.

  • No racer reaches the grid without a signed waiver on file
  • Staff see waiver gaps for upcoming sessions in real time
  • Fewer scrambles at the desk moments before a heat

Good to know

Questions, answered

Does it contact the racers directly?

No. WebRun only posts an internal Slack list for your staff. Your team decides how to chase each signature at the desk, so nothing goes to the racer automatically.

How does it know who has signed?

WebRun matches each booked driver in RaceFacer against your signed waiver records, so only drivers with a missing, expired, or unsigned waiver land on the list.

How current is the list?

It refreshes every few minutes from the live RaceFacer session manager, so anyone who signs at the desk drops off the list on the next run.
